文件夾(或稱為目錄)作為組織文件和子文件夾的基本單元,其命名與管理直接關系到系統的整潔性、文件檢索的效率以及日常工作的流暢度
本文將深入探討Linux環境下文件夾重命名的多種方法,旨在幫助用戶掌握這一基礎而強大的技能,實現文件系統的高效管理與靈活操作
一、為什么需要重命名文件夾 1.提升可讀性:清晰、有意義的文件夾名稱能夠立即傳達出文件夾的內容或用途,極大地方便了文件的查找和管理
2.維護一致性:在團隊協作或項目迭代中,適時調整文件夾名稱以反映最新狀態或規范,有助于保持文件系統的一致性
3.解決命名沖突:當兩個文件夾名稱相同但位于不同路徑或需要區分時,重命名是避免混淆的有效手段
4.優化搜索效率:通過關鍵詞優化文件夾名稱,可以顯著提高使用命令行或圖形界面搜索文件的速度
二、Linux文件夾重命名的基礎方法 Linux提供了多種途徑來重命名文件夾,無論是通過圖形用戶界面(GUI)還是命令行界面(CLI),都能輕松完成這項任務
1. 使用圖形用戶界面(GUI) 對于不熟悉命令行的新手用戶而言,圖形用戶界面提供了直觀易用的方式來重命名文件夾
以下是幾個主流Linux發行版(如Ubuntu、Fedora、KDE Neon等)中通用的步驟: - 步驟一:打開文件管理器
通常可以通過桌面圖標、應用程序菜單或快捷鍵(如Ctrl+Alt+T打開終端后輸入`nautilus`、`dolphin`等對應文件管理器的命令)啟動
步驟二:瀏覽到目標文件夾所在的目錄
- 步驟三:右鍵點擊需要重命名的文件夾,選擇“重命名”或“Rename”選項
步驟四:輸入新的名稱,然后按Enter鍵確認
2. 使用命令行界面(CLI) 對于追求效率和高級操作的用戶來說,命令行是不可或缺的工具
Linux命令行提供了強大的重命名功能,能夠滿足復雜需求
- mv命令:mv(move)是Linux中最常用的文件/文件夾移動和重命名命令
其基本語法為`mv 【原名稱】 【新名稱】`
示例: bash mvold_folder_name new_folder_name 上述命令將當前目錄下的`old_folder_name`文件夾重命名為`new_folder_name`
- 批量重命名:結合for循環、find命令和`rename`工具(某些Linux發行版可能需要額外安裝),可以實現批量重命名文件夾
示例(使用rename命令批量替換名稱中的特定字符): bash rename s/old_part/new_part/ 此命令會將當前目錄下所有文件名中的`old_part`替換為`new_part`,同樣適用于文件夾
示例(使用find和mv組合進行復雜條件下的批量重命名): bash find . -type d -name pattern -exec bash -c mv $0 ${0/pattern/replacement} {} ; 此命令會在當前目錄及其子目錄下查找所有名稱符合`pattern模式的文件夾,并將其中的pattern`替換為`replacement`